    In a groundbreaking initiative, UK cloud firm Civo has partnered with Orbital Materials to test innovative carbon capture technology at one of its data centers. This pilot project aims to enhance sustainability in the data center industry by utilizing advanced materials and AI-driven solutions to reduce carbon emissions.

    Partnership Overview

    Civo, a prominent web hosting firm in the UK, has joined forces with Orbital Materials, a startup specializing in carbon removal solutions tailored for the data center sector. The collaboration will see Orbital implement its cutting-edge carbon capture technology at a Civo data center, with the goal of significantly improving the sustainability and efficiency of data center operations.

    Jonathan Godwin, CEO of Orbital, expressed enthusiasm about the partnership, stating, "We are excited to partner with Civo to deploy our carbon removal technology for data centers which will help the data center industry transition to a more sustainable future."

    Technology Details

    Orbital’s carbon capture system is designed to leverage the unique conditions of data centers. Here’s how it works:

    1. Air Intake: Fans draw in air from the data center environment.
    2. Carbon Absorption: The air passes through a proprietary sorbent material that captures CO₂.
    3. Heat Utilization: The system uses the waste heat generated by the data center to release the captured CO₂ into storage tanks.
    4. Shipping Containers: The entire setup is compact enough to be transported in shipping containers, making it easy to deploy at various locations.

    This innovative approach not only captures carbon but also reduces operational costs by utilizing existing heat and airflow systems within the data center.

    Future Implications

    The pilot project is set to commence by the end of 2025 at an undisclosed Civo data center. This initiative is particularly timely, given the increasing investment in UK data centers and the government’s commitment to sustainability. Mark Boost, CEO of Civo, emphasized the urgency of implementing solutions to mitigate the environmental impact of expanding data center capacities.

    Industry Context

    The move towards carbon capture in data centers is gaining traction, with major players like Amazon and Google exploring similar technologies. However, many large cloud providers have been hesitant to adopt these solutions due to concerns about potential risks and impacts on performance. Orbital aims to demonstrate the viability of its technology through this pilot program, potentially paving the way for broader adoption across the industry.
